Present value expresses the amount of cash that must be invested today to receive a great amount in the future.
Direct Method
A way of allocating service department costs directly to production departments without intermediate steps.
Operating Activities
The day-to-day activities of a business involved in producing and delivering its products and services, generating cash flows from these primary activities.
Income Tax Expense
The total amount of income tax a company is obligated to pay to the government, based on its taxable income for a particular period.
Cash Basis
An accounting method where revenues and expenses are recognized only when cash is received or paid out, respectively.
